Audio conference highlights
While mergers have a clear strategic value at the enterprise level, they can wreak havoc on the workforce. Employees often imagine the worst merger scenarios. The fear of job loss and reduced status, eroding cultural values and altering established ways of doing business can cause even the most dedicated of employees to become disengaged. This disengagement can turn into either the flight of your top talent, or even worse, quitting mentally but staying on the job.
In this audio conference, Bruce Fern, President and Chief Engagement Solutions Architect at Performance Connections, provides attendees with better ways of keeping the workforce engaged during and after the merger and integration of two potentially very different organizations.
This audio conference covers:
- What is missing from the executive perspective on mergers
- A unique definition of engagement that will support merger success
- Three roots of employee engagement and how to cultivate them during a merger
- Five rules for managing the merger from an engagement and retention perspective
- Early warning signals that your top talent might jump ship
- Getting the workforce change-ready
- How to use your top talent in a merger
About the speaker:
Bruce Fern is the President/Founder of Performance Connections International, a training and consulting firm specializing in strategy fulfillment through employee and customer engagement. Prior to founding Performance Connections, Bruce ran MOHR/Blessing White and was an executive with Citibank and Manufacturers Hanover Trust. Bruce is known as an industry leader of “firsts”. He was one of the original professionals that merged banking and brokerage in the '80s, was one of the first HRD professionals to launch e-learning in the corporate workplace, and is considered a world opinion leader in the field of employee engagement and retention.
Bruce is widely published and often a keynote speaker at conference presentations. He is an associate professor at New York University’s School of Professional Studies and one of the founders of the NYU Training and Development Diploma Program.
